Block Inspection: Securing Quality on Selections

Every high-quality marble project starts with the right block selection. This initial decision sets the foundation for aesthetics, durability, and long-term performance.

Block Inspection

Key considerations include:

  • Structural integrity and absence of critical cracks
  • Vein direction, continuity, and natural movement
  • Color balance and consistency
  • Clear understanding of project requirements and selection limits
  • Knowledge of cutting direction and slab orientation
  • Familiarity with the quarry and precise documentation of the selection

Not all blocks are the same—even when coming from one quarry. A carefully selected block ensures visual harmony and structural stability. If the block is wrong, no subsequent process can fully compensate for it.


Cutting Precision and Technical Accuracy

Cutting is not merely a mechanical step — it is a technical and strategic decision that directly affects the quality, durability, and long-term performance of natural stone.

High-quality cutting requires:

  • Investment in modern machinery and updated technologies: Advanced equipment improves precision, efficiency, and reduces material waste while preserving stone integrity.
     
  • Use of appropriate machinery based on stone density and strength: Selecting the right equipment ensures optimal cutting, reduces wear, and protects the material.

  • Vacuum treatment of blocks to reduce the risk of cracking on cutting: Removes internal air and voids, minimizing the risk of cracks during processing.
     
  • Precision tolerances: Strict tolerances guarantee accuracy, ensuring both aesthetic consistency and functional performance.
     
  •  Consistent slab thickness:  Ensures proper installation, balanced load distribution, and prevents fitting issues or structural stress.
     
  • Respect for the stone’s natural structure: Cutting must follow the stone’s natural veining and strength to avoid fractures or inconsistencies.
     
  • Minimization of internal stress during cutting: Controlled cutting reduces internal stress, preventing cracks and deformation.
     
  • Careful unloading and controlled transportation to the next stage: Proper handling prevents damage and preserves the quality achieved during production.

Poor cutting techniques can result in micro-fractures, uneven slabs, or long-term structural issues that may only become apparent after installation, compromising the durability and reliability of the project.
 


Resin Treatment and Net Reinforcement

Resin treatment is essential for enhancing the structural integrity and longevity of marble slabs.

Best practices include:

  • Use of premium-quality resins that do not yellow under UV exposure
  • Selection of specific adhesives according to marble type
  • Allowing sufficient drying time between treatment stages
  • Front and back net reinforcement for maximum safety and stability

This stage strengthens the stone while preserving its natural beauty.


Surface Finishing: Aesthetics and Performance

Surface finishing defines both the appearance and performance of marble. It is the stage where imperfections become fully visible and where the final quality of the material is ultimately assessed.

The finishing process directly influences key characteristics such as:

  • Durability and surface resistance
  • Cutting and handling performance
  • Maintenance requirements
  • Light reflection and visual depth
  • Overall perception of quality

Achieving consistent results requires strict, slab-by-slab quality control. Each slab is carefully inspected under direct lighting, with particular attention to surface consistency, structural integrity, and precise calibration.

Quality control includes:

  • Visual and structural inspection
  • Identification of holes, fissures, scratches, or surface imperfections
  • Precise calibration and thickness control
  • Reapplication of resin and refinishing when necessary
  • Rejection of slabs that do not meet the required standards
  • Final classification of each slab according to its selection

At this stage, protective treatments can also be applied to enhance the performance of the marble without altering its natural character. 

Depending on the material, finish, and intended application, these may include:

  • Waterproofing / impregnation: Reducing absorption and protects against stains and moisture
  • Anti-scratch treatments: Improving resistance to everyday wear
  • Anti-bacterial treatments: Integrated during the processing stage, penetrating into the marble’s surface structure allowing the antibacterial action to remain active within the treated material, providing long-term protection beyond installation.

 

Each treatment is selected according to the specific marble and surface finish, ensuring compatibility, long-term effectiveness, and minimal visual impact.

A rigorous finishing and quality control process may reduce yield, but it significantly increases reliability, consistency, and trust in the final product.


Cutting into Tiles or Special Sizes

This stage requires precision, experience, and careful planning to ensure accurate dimensions, clean edges, and consistent results.

Key considerations include:

  • Accurate cutting to prevent chipping, uneven edges, or poor finishing
  • Careful material selection based on project requirements
  • Sourcing similar blocks to maintain visual continuity and consistency

For projects with higher aesthetic demands, additional planning is required to control how the marble flows across the final surface:

  • Vein matching and bookmatching
  • Visual continuity across adjacent pieces
  • Tile numbering and installation layout drawings
  • Selection of the best slab areas to create patterns and avoid imperfections
  • Prevention of edge or corner breaks that disrupt continuity
  • Acceptance of increased waste when necessary for a superior result

Packaging and Transportation: The Final Critical Stage

Even the highest-quality marble can be compromised by improper handling. Professional packaging and transportation are essential to ensure the material arrives in the same condition in which it left production.

Proper protection and loading include:

  • Edge and corner protection, with protective materials between tiles and slabs
  • Reinforced wooden bundles, crates, and pallets using fumigated wood
  • Stable vertical or horizontal support and safe stacking practices
  • Secure fastening with straps and nails, supported by airbags to eliminate empty space inside containers
  • Use of textile lifting straps instead of metal wires to prevent damage during handling
  • Careful selection of undamaged containers and control of shocks and vibrations during transport
  • Compliance with container and destination-country weight regulations.
